Note about locking in DebugFS module.
|
|
|
|
Access to DebugFS is protected against the race where any
|
|
file could be removed while being accessed or accessed while
|
|
being removed. Any calls to debugfs_remove() will block
|
|
until all operations are finished.
|
|
|
|
See implementation of proxy file operations (FULL_PROXY_FUNC)
|
|
and implementation of debugfs_file_[get|put]() in
|
|
fs/debugfs/file.c in Linux kernel sources for more details.
|
|
|
|
Not about locking for sequential files.
|
|
|
|
The seq_file objects have a mutex that protects access
|
|
to all of the file operations hence all of the sequential
|
|
*read* operations are protected.
